Baghdad: Prime Minister, Mohammed Shia al-Sudani received an official invitation on Thursday from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dogan to attend the High-Level Strategic Cooperation Council meeting, which will be held in Turkey next May. The invitation was received during his meeting with Turkish Ambassador to Iraq Anil Bora Inan.
According to National Iraqi News Agency, al-Sudani affirmed his acceptance of the invitation, noting the government's keenness to maintain the momentum of the relationship with Turkey, which is witnessing growth at various levels.
Al-Sudani directed the preparation of joint files, including security, water, industry, military industries, energy, transportation, trade, higher education, and other files, to ensure that the outcomes are comprehensive and enhance cooperation and achieve the supreme interests of both countries.
